Dundee United will visit Fir Park on Tuesday night for their clash against Motherwell in the Scottish Premiership. Both teams will be looking to get back to winning ways and get back on track. The visitors earned three points the last time the two clubs faced off, and with only four points separating them in the league, they have a chance to pull away with another strong performance.

Motherwell faced a shock defeat at the weekend when they were defeated by Dundee FC, who sit in the relegation zone. They lost 0-3 in a comfortable result for Dundee, even though Motherwell dominated the possession on the day. This brought an end to their two-match winning streak, following consecutive 2-0 wins against Hearts and Aberdeen, which helped to get their season back on track. Before that, Motherwell had gone five games in a row without a win, a run of form which included a defeat against Dundee United, who got the best of them when they last met.

Tony Watt has been their major source of goals this season as the Scottish striker has scored seven goals so far in the Premiership for Motherwell. His attacking stats indicate that the numbers he has put up this season are much better than the median league value for similar players. Watt has an xG of 0.43 per 90 minutes and has a success rate of 42.98% with the 8.23 attacking actions he attempts per 90 minutes. He will be an influential figure for Motherwell against Dundee on Tuesday night.

Dundee United were also left frustrated at the weekend against a team in the relegation zone when they were held to a draw against Ross County. Despite the fact they had taken the lead through Louis Appéré, they could not hold onto it, despite the opposition ending the game with 10 men, with Jack Baldwin equalizing in the 93rd minute. It continued a difficult run for Dundee United, who have only managed two victories in their previous six fixtures, which is something they shall be looking to improve on.

Niskanen has featured mostly on the left flank for Dundee United and has been able to put in crosses with a high xT into the penalty area. He has provided three assists so far, and he will be looking to put up a great performance against Motherwell to strengthen his team’s position in the Premiership table.

A win provides Dundee United with the chance to climb up the league table while also putting further distance between themselves and Motherwell, strengthening their position in the division. Motherwell will want to shake off the poor performance against Dundee and will look forward to putting up a better result against Dundee United.
